The Bob: Chic and Sleek

A bob haircut, known for its timeless appeal, can easily be styled into an elegant updo. Here’s how:

Twisted Low Bun:

  • Part your hair in the middle or to the side.
  • Gather your hair at the nape of your neck and twist it into a low bun.
  • Secure with bobby pins and finish with a light hold hairspray.

Half-Up Twist:

  • Take sections from both sides of your head, twist them back, and secure with a stylish clip or pins.
  • This look adds elegance while keeping the bob’s chic nature intact.

Long Layers: Volume and Grace

Long layers offer movement and volume, perfect for creating intricate updos.

Braided Crown:

  • Braid sections of hair from each side of your head, then wrap them around your head to create a crown.
  • Secure with pins and allow some tendrils to fall naturally for a soft, romantic look.

Voluminous Chignon:

  • Tease the crown of your head for added volume.
  • Gather your hair into a low ponytail, twist it, and pin it into a loose chignon.
  • Allow a few face-framing layers to escape for an effortless finish.

The Shag Cut: Texture and Edge

The shag cut, with its layers and texture, can be styled into updos that highlight its unique characteristics.

Messy Bun:

  • Gather your hair into a high ponytail, twist it, and wrap it into a bun.
  • Secure with pins, leaving some strands out to emphasize the texture.
  • Perfect for a casual yet sophisticated look.

Side-Swept Updo:

  • Sweep your hair to one side and secure it into a low bun or twist.
  • Pin the sides for a sleek look while maintaining the shag cut’s edgy appeal.

Additional Tips for Elegant Updos

  • Incorporate hairpins, clips, and headbands to elevate your updo. Choose pieces that complement your outfit and add a touch of glamour.
  • For smooth updos, blow-dry your hair straight; for textured looks, embrace your natural wave or curl.
  • Experiment with different styles to see what works best for your hair type and length.
  • Don’t be afraid to try new techniques or combine elements from different updos.
  • Look to celebrities and red-carpet events for updo inspiration. Often, these styles can be adapted to suit everyday wear.
  • For special occasions, consider visiting a hairstylist. They can create a polished updo and provide tips for maintaining it throughout the event.
